Too close to the D15. We don't need another 90s half-ton. --- Post updated --- Also Australia, New Zealand and South Africa. Heck, the in-game Pigeon probably is a version for Australia or New Zealand, given that it has both an English warning sticker and a km/h speedo.
Japan sets its speed limits in metric. I've always figured that Ibishu itself never exported the Pigeon to English-speaking countries, and the charmingly-broken sticker might have been applied by a small vehicle import/export company.
Also Australia, New Zealand and South Africa. Heck, the in-game Pigeon probably is a version for Australia or New Zealand, given that it has an English warning sti Australia and New Zealand were both metric by 1982. Although the Miramar has to be JDM, as no other RHD country was metric by 1963.
